WHAT IS LINE BRED SORRY FOR BEING THICK

brother over half sister an so on :thumbs:

brother over half sister is in-breeding, line breeding is to form a family /strain using one common ancestor

 

normally an outstanding animal in it's field ... race horse, dog, pigeon or budgie ... whatever, can remember

 

reading a great book on the subject... primarily regarding racing pigeons but examples used regard other

 

animals and (though frowned upon)human beings .... (IE) the greats of GREECE .. Aristotle etc. I vaguely

 

remember his pedigree plan ... line breed to a stud sire as follows (the book is on loan at moment to a mate

 

but i will confirm correctness of pedigree plan) as always with any stock you should always use breeding stock

 

that is as "GOOD as your own or BETTER" ....RIGHT THEN.. stud sire is A you breed him to the best 2 females you

 

can (relationship not important.. but quality is)... call these B and C....the offspring D and E mate these 2

 

together ( 1/2 brother to 1/2 sister) the offspring F is a double bred to A, now breed A to F the outcome

 

should be his like ( in type,conformation and the other trends you chose him for winning etc) as it is linebred

 

to him. this is a proven pedigree plan ..... but you must be prepared to eliminate(cull)the unsuitable ones.

 

regards IAMLA12.

Guest it's all my land after 12

A X B = D, A X D ( his dtr) = E

 

A X C = F, A X F ( his dtr) = G

 

E (his son & g/son)

TO

G (his dtr & g/dtr)

 

this produces H

 

H = 75% A and 12 1/2% each B/C.
